This approach in nuclear medicine combines the precision of targeted therapy with the potency of radiation. Specifically, it involves molecules designed to bind strongly and irreversibly (covalently) to specific receptors or proteins found predominantly on cancer cells. These molecules are linked to radioactive isotopes, effectively delivering a highly localized radiation dose directly to the tumor while minimizing damage to surrounding healthy tissues. This precision targeting is achieved through the specific binding properties of the molecule (ligand) to its target, analogous to a lock and key mechanism.

Delivering radiation directly to cancer cells offers significant advantages over traditional external beam radiation therapy or systemic chemotherapy, particularly in cases where tumors are difficult to access surgically or have metastasized. By minimizing off-target effects, this method can potentially reduce side effects and improve patient outcomes. The development of more effective and specific targeting molecules has been a driving force in advancing this field, building upon earlier forms of radionuclide therapy that lacked this level of precision.

This approach to treatment focuses on specific genetic and molecular alterations within cancerous cells in the colon and rectum. For instance, if a tumor exhibits a particular genetic mutation known to drive its growth, medications designed to block the activity of that mutated gene product can be administered. This contrasts with traditional chemotherapy, which affects all rapidly dividing cells, including healthy ones.

The precision of these treatments often leads to improved outcomes for patients, including higher response rates, longer progression-free survival, and reduced side effects compared to conventional chemotherapies. Historically, colorectal cancer treatment relied heavily on surgery, radiation, and broad-spectrum chemotherapy. The advent of this personalized medicine strategy represents a significant advancement, offering new hope and improved quality of life for individuals facing this diagnosis.

This approach to cancer treatment focuses on specific genetic mutations or proteins that drive the growth and spread of melanoma. For instance, if a melanoma expresses a particular protein known to fuel its proliferation, medications designed to inhibit that specific protein’s activity can be employed. This contrasts with traditional chemotherapy, which affects all rapidly dividing cells, including healthy ones.

The development of these precise treatments has revolutionized the outlook for individuals with advanced melanoma. By selectively targeting cancerous cells, these therapies often lead to improved outcomes, reduced side effects, and enhanced quality of life compared to older, less specific treatments. Historically, advanced melanoma carried a poor prognosis, but these advancements have significantly improved survival rates and offer a greater chance of long-term disease control.

This form of radiation therapy uses alpha particles, a type of radiation with high energy and short path length in tissue, to precisely destroy cancer cells while minimizing damage to surrounding healthy tissues. For instance, specialized molecules can be designed to carry the alpha-emitting substances directly to tumor cells, effectively delivering a highly localized dose of radiation.

The precision of this approach offers the potential for increased efficacy in treating certain cancers, particularly those that are difficult to reach or resistant to conventional therapies. By concentrating the radiation dose on the tumor, the impact on healthy tissues can be significantly reduced, leading to fewer side effects for patients. The development of this technology has been driven by the need for more effective and less toxic cancer treatments, and represents a significant advancement in the field of radiation oncology.
